claude-math

Make math in Claude Code and Codex legible.

Without claude-math, LaTeX prints as raw dollar-sign noise; with it, the same answer renders as clean Unicode math.

Terminal coding agents do not render LaTeX. In both Claude Code and OpenAI Codex CLI, a formula like $f(x) = \sum_{i=1}^n x_i$ appears as raw dollar signs and backslashes, exactly the noise you wanted formatting to remove. This project ships a single skill (math-unicode) that instructs the model to emit math as Unicode glyphs inline. Unicode-capable terminals with a suitable font render these glyphs directly. It installs as a Claude Code plugin and, via the identical SKILL.md, as a Codex skill (claude-math install --codex).

Before / after

Before:  The qualifying cohort is $Q = \{ (s,r) \in T : n_{s,r} \geq 18 \wedge p^0_{s,r} < 0.9 \}$,
         with $|Q| / |T| \approx 17.3\%$.

After:   The qualifying cohort is Q = { (s,r) ∈ T : n_{s,r} ≥ 18 ∧ p⁰_{s,r} < 0.9 },
         with |Q| / |T| ≈ 17.3 %.

Install

The quickest install is through the plugin marketplace (see below). The npm and manual paths also work.

via npm

npm install -g claude-math
claude-math install

Symlinks the package into ~/.claude/plugins/local/claude-math, registers it in installed_plugins.json, and enables it in settings.json (atomically; both files get a .claude-math.bak backup on first touch). Restart Claude Code and the skill loads.

npx claude-math install also works: the CLI auto-detects an npx-cache install path and copies rather than symlinks (since the cache directory is ephemeral). Prefer the global install if you want updates via npm update -g claude-math to propagate automatically.

Other commands:

claude-math status        # report target, validity, settings state, next-install mode
claude-math uninstall     # remove symlink/dir, deregister, disable
claude-math --help        # full flag list, env overrides

Flags: --force overrides safety checks (foreign symlinks, non-plugin directories at the target). --copy forces a real copy instead of symlink.

Codex CLI

claude-math works in OpenAI Codex CLI too — the skill uses the same name + description SKILL.md frontmatter Codex reads. Two install paths:

Native Codex plugin (recommended — no npm):

codex plugin marketplace add vladimirrott/claude-math
codex plugin add claude-math@vladimirrott

Codex installs the plugin (manifest: .codex-plugin/plugin.json) and loads its math-unicode skill. Restart Codex if it does not appear; invoke with /skills or by mentioning $math-unicode. Remove with codex plugin remove claude-math@vladimirrott.

Via npm (drops just the skill file):

npm install -g claude-math
claude-math install --codex

This copies the skill into ~/.agents/skills/math-unicode/ (the current Codex user-skills dir; the older ~/.codex/skills/ path is deprecated but still read for backward compatibility). Use claude-math status --codex to check and claude-math uninstall --codex to remove. Set CLAUDE_MATH_CODEX_SKILLS_DIR to target a non-default skills directory.

Use one path or the other, not both — installing via the plugin and the CLI would load two copies of the same skill.

Graphical rendering (sixel / kitty): not inside the chat

Rendering math as an actual image (sixel or kitty graphics) is not possible inside the Claude Code chat. The TUI repaints its own screen buffer on every update and overwrites any graphics escape sequences a plugin emits, and its line accounting does not know an image's height. So in-chat output stays Unicode, which is the point of this skill.

Graphics belongs in the host, not in a plugin, and that work is now underway upstream: openai/codex#18906 has two working fork branches rendering LaTeX through the Kitty graphics protocol (one via typst + mitex, one via latex + dvipng), and the emerging consensus there is Unicode-first as the first milestone with a graphics backend second. A renderer inside the host can do something this skill structurally cannot: convert only at display time and keep the exact LaTeX in the transcript, so nothing is lost on resume, export or copy.

This skill is therefore the stopgap for terminals and hosts that do not render math yet. When native rendering lands where you work, prefer it.

Why Unicode by default?

Unicode is the only approach that preserves text across the distribution channels a Claude Code session commonly uses, and the only one whose output stays selectable and greppable: a graphics placement is an image, so you cannot search or copy the equation out of it. That is why a Unicode path stays useful even after hosts gain a graphics backend.
